Road Work Causes Grass Fire

A crew working on a Kansas Department of Transportation road maintenance project started a grass fire in Graham County Monday afternoon. The fire started at3pm and was extinguished around 2am Tuesday, after burning an area about six miles by three miles. The crew was sealing cracks on Highway 24 about five miles east of Hill City.

A farm house received some damage, along with hay bales, fence posts and utility poles. KDOT is trying to identify any other damage caused by the fire. Anyone who thinks their property was damaged is encouraged to call KDOT’s Office of Chief Counsel.
